The Sylvia Whitlock Award is an honor given annually by Rotary International to a Rotary member who actively contributes to the advancement of women in Rotary. This award is named after Dr. Sylvia Whitlock, the first female Rotary club president. In 1987, she served as president of the Rotary Club of Duarte, California, and led efforts to promote women’s participation in Rotary worldwide.
The award was created in 2017 by a group of Rotarians and became an official RI award in 2021. Nominations are accepted each year from August 1 to August 31. Any Rotary member in good standing, regardless of gender or length of membership, can be nominated.
